Description
This semi-detached cottage is close to the village of Benllech near to Red Wharf Bay and can sleep four people in two bedrooms.Moranva is a semi-detached cottage situated close to the village of Benllech, just one and a half miles from Red Wharf Bay on the Island of Anglesey. Set over the ground floor, the cottage can sleep four people in one double and one zip/link king-size double, together with a wet room with shower, basin and WC. Also in the cottage is a kitchen with dining area and a sitting room. Outside is an enclosed rear and front lawned gardens. Moranva is superb base from which to explore this beautiful island.
Amenities: LPG central heating. Electric double oven, ceramic hob, microwave, fridge, freezer, washing machine, tumble dryer, 2 x TVs (1 Smart) with Freeview, WiFi. Fuel and power inc. in rent. Bed linen and towels inc. in rent, please bring own beach towels. Highchair & Cott Available.. Off road parking for 2 cars with additional free roadside parking. Lockable bike storage. Lawned garden with decking & front lawned area. Sorry, no pets and no smoking. Shops, pubs and beach 5 mins walk. Note: Rear garden is tiered with an unfenced one metre drop onto lawn, care should be taken. Note: Woodburner in sitting room is a decorative feature and can't be used.

Town: Benllech has a beautiful, long and sandy beach, much favoured by families, with a slipway allowing easy access for all. A variety of shops and cafés front the beach, with a picnic area to the side, whilst the village centre offers more shops, pubs, hotels and restaurants. The setting promises to suit every taste, with the village itself ideal for family holidays, whilst the rural setting offers peace and easy access to the coast, rural Anglesey and of course the spectacular mountains of Snowdonia.
